Alert: legacy-queue-drain-lag

This fires while we're migrating off the homegrown Breadline job queue onto Quillworks. During cutover, jobs drain from the old queue in batches; if drain lag exceeds 10 minutes, something's stuck — usually a poison job the shim can't translate. Reviewers: flag any PR that re-enqueues to Breadline directly, that path is frozen. If you're unsure whether a code path is migrated yet, just ask the migration crew.

pager mailbox: casix@tolvaqsys.internal

Title: Stable channel serving beta firmware to Lumawatt thermostats

A subset of Lumawatt V3 units on the stable update channel received a beta firmware image last night. No functional regressions reported, but channel isolation clearly failed in the Ridgeline publisher. Requesting a hold on tonight's push until routing is audited. The misrouted image is identified by the token below.

session token of yajep-hahaf = htk31_bdf9e6857d57a699ce425c2d94acb7d

## Onboarding: Huematch Contrast Audit Tool

Support handles first-line questions about the Huematch audit dashboard, which flags color-contrast failures across customer sites. Most tickets are false positives from gradient backgrounds; tag those for the accessibility team. You'll need read access to audit reports on day one. If the dashboard session expires before your SSO is provisioned, use the temporary recovery login, which prompts for the passphrase noted here.

vault phrase of fafop-hahop = ralys-kasion-normir-belix-silys-fendor